Vinicius Jr transfer news: Arsenal exploring deal for Real Madrid and Brazil forward

Arsenal are reportedly exploring a potential deal to sign Real Madrid winger Vinicius Junior. The Brazil international is among several attacking targets the Premier League champions are considering to bolster their left-wing options.

While there has been no direct contact between the clubs, interest in Vinicius Junior is understood to be present. Other players of interest to Arsenal include Julian Alvarez, Yan Diomande, and Bradley Barcola.

Contract Situation and Potential Transfer

Vinicius Junior, who is 26, has entered the final year of his current contract with Real Madrid. If a new agreement is not reached, Real Madrid could consider selling him to avoid losing him as a free agent next summer. The club would likely want to avoid losing the forward without a transfer fee, especially as he would be entitled to a loyalty bonus next season.

The idea of acquiring Vinicius Junior has received internal approval at Arsenal, although the interest is currently in its early stages and a deal is not guaranteed. Arsenal aims to strengthen its left-wing options this summer. The club previously sold Leandro Trossard for £17m and brought in Christos Tzolis for £34m. However, another option in that position, Gabriel Martinelli, scored only one Premier League goal last season.

Vinicius Junior was the 2024 Ballon d’Or runner-up. He recently participated in the World Cup with Brazil, playing in all five of their matches and scoring four goals before Brazil was eliminated by Norway in the round of 16.

Wage Demands and Club Stance

According to reports, Vinicius Junior‘s current net annual salary is 15m Euros. Real Madrid has reportedly offered him 20m Euros, but he is seeking 30m Euros, which translates to over 550,000 Euros per week net. There has been no movement from either side regarding these contract figures, a situation that has reportedly been ongoing for 18 months.

Real Madrid is reportedly considering Yan Diomande from RB Leipzig as a potential replacement. However, Real Madrid‘s new manager, Jose Mourinho, is expected to oppose any approach from Arsenal for Vinicius Junior this summer, as he has communicated to the club his desire to retain all key players.

Despite this, the relationship between Vinicius Junior and Jose Mourinho has been a point of focus. It is understood that the player and coach have been in communication since an incident last season involving Mourinho‘s Benfica midfielder Gianluca Prestianni, and both were prepared to start the new campaign with a fresh perspective.

Vinicius Junior joined Real Madrid in 2018 from Flamengo. He has made 375 total appearances for the club, contributing 128 goals and 100 assists. In the 2025-26 season, he scored 22 goals across all competitions for Real Madrid, a season where the club finished second in La Liga, eight points behind Barcelona.

The financial demands of Vinicius Junior‘s desired contract could be a significant factor. One expert suggested that it would be challenging for Arsenal or any Premier League club to match those figures.
